texte = For IE on Macs, it is stored in the same folder the application IE is.Usually ...Internet Explorer 5 Folder / Preference Panels / CookiesThe file is called Cookies and it is a Configuration Manager document so allyou get is garbage if you try opening it up in a text editor.Cheers TDn===================From: Glenn Busbin
